The global research peptide market serving Saint Kitts and Nevis is dominated by vendors in the United States, European Union (particularly Czech Republic, Slovakia, and Germany), and China. Each geography has different quality culture and regulatory environment. US vendors are subject to domestic commerce regulations and tend to have high community visibility. EU vendors are subject to EU regulatory standards for laboratory operations. Chinese manufacturers supply many of the raw materials used even by US and EU vendors, with quality varying significantly by manufacturer. Saint Kitts and Nevis researchers accessing Research Peptides should understand the supply chain provenance of their specific vendor's product, not just the vendor's country of operation.

Saint Kitts and Nevis researchers sourcing Research Peptides should plan around typical shipping timelines: international peptide shipments to Saint Kitts and Nevis typically take 5-15 business days depending on origin country and service level selected. The COA verification step that Saint Kitts and Nevis researchers often skip is checking that the COA batch number matches the product batch number on the vial received — a COA is only meaningful when it is traceable to your particular vial. Express shipping options from most major vendors shorten delivery to roughly a week — customs delays are the primary source of variability, typically adding 2-5 business days for standard processing. Avoid starting time-sensitive research protocols without adequate Research Peptides stock on hand given the inherent unpredictability of international delivery.
